Special Education Complaint Investigation Specialist
TrulyHired Providence, RI
Job Description Purpose of Position/Summary: The Individuals with Disabilities Education Act (IDEA) requires that the state education agency (SEA) have a state complaint system in place as part of the SEA's federally mandated general supervision requirement. The Dispute Resolution Team within the Office of Student, Community, and Academic Supports within the Rhode Island Department of Education, is responsible for ensuring that parents, schools, and interested parties are provided with the full range of special education dispute resolution options required by the IDEA. The complaint investigator is responsible for : (1) Investigating special education written state complaints; (2) preparing complaint reports and drafting findings letters; (3) assisting in the development of dispute resolution materials, (4) revision of policies and procedures to ensure that special education dispute resolution procedures for public schools, parents, and the department of education are...
